Lindsay Rossi is an experienced professional in mental health and youth services, currently serving as the Director of Youth Services at the Youth Service Bureau of Illinois Valley since October 2009. Lindsay has held various roles including Intact Caseworker, and previously owned and operated a private practice as a Mental Health Therapist at Options Counseling Services from August 2015 to September 2022. Additional experience includes serving as the Director of Streator Community Center, focusing on high-risk youth, and completing an internship as a School Social Work Intern at LaSalle-Peru High School, where responsibilities included IEP meetings and leading various support groups. Educational qualifications include a Master's degree in Social Work from Aurora University and a Bachelor's degree in Criminal Justice and Corrections from Lincoln College.

The Youth Service Bureau of Illinois Valley, Inc. (YSB) is a community based, not-for-profit, child welfare agency established in 1976. As a community-based agency, the YSB responds to the needs of the children and the youth of the Illinois Valley through a variety of programs with the purpose of enhancing the quality of life for children, youth and families. YSB's Mission is to help young people and families succeed by serving them in their home, school, and community. Current services include outreach counseling, foster care, treatment, youth recreation, Hispanic services, and daycare at The Kids' Place.
